The correct sequence of sovereign nations intersected by the Tropic of Capricorn () from west to east is Namibia, Botswana, South Africa, Mozambique, and Madagascar.
The Tropic of Capricorn () enters the African continent at Namibia's Atlantic coastline, travels eastward through central Botswana, passes through the northern region (Limpopo Province) of South Africa, continues across southern Mozambique, and crosses the Indian Ocean to cut through southern Madagascar. This yields the exact sequential order: Namibia, Botswana, South Africa, Mozambique, and Madagascar.
